Clinton
Town
Photo: BrineStans, CC BY 3.0.
Clinton is a city in and the county seat of Anderson County, Tennessee. Clinton is included in the Knoxville metropolitan area. Its population was 10,056 at the 2020 census. Clinton is situated 3 km south of Llewellyns Schoals.
Medford
Hamlet
Medford is unincorporated community in Anderson County in the U.S. state of Tennessee. Medford is located along U.S. Route 25W, south of Rocky Top and north of Clinton. Medford is situated 6 km north of Llewellyns Schoals.
Bethel
Hamlet
Bethel is an unincorporated community in Anderson County, Tennessee. Bethel is between Clinton and Norris along Tennessee State Route 61. The Museum of Appalachia is in Bethel. Bethel is situated 6 km northeast of Llewellyns Schoals.
